This product has been an absolute lifesaver. I use it for nebulizer treatments for sick cats. I covered up the holes that allow for you to reach in so that the mist doesn’t escape (or determined cats) and leave the mesh opening uncovered for oxygen exchange. The cats go in willingly I think because of the large plastic cover that acts as a window- they must not feel too trapped. Extra care with keeping it clean is necessary since it is partially fabric. I use Rescue disinfectant after each use so that nothing stays behind. It also folds down easily and is large enough for multiple kittens or a large cat to fit comfortably. Definitely worth the money.

I read many of the reviews before buying this tent. My Boston Terrier was in the final stages of CHF and this tent was awesome. There were times he didn't want to have the mask on his face delivering oxygen so we put him in the tent and he was quit content. We put a humidifier in one hole and the oxygen in another. I liked that it could bryeathe. He wouldn't have been comfortable in an acrylic air tight container. It fit the bill for what we needed. I bought a $200 oxygen maker and this tent and it was a heck of a lot better than spending thousands of dollars.
